Filters:
clear
emergency veterinarian service
clear
Austin
clear
Country: United States

emergency veterinarian service in Austin

About 3 results.

Westlake Animal Hospital

Austin, Texas United States

Austin Animal Medical Center

Austin, Texas United States

North Austin Animal Hospital

Austin, Texas United States
  • 1